View lagoseagle's Profile lagoseagle Flag Rotterdam 16 May 23 10.50am Send a Private Message to lagoseagle Add lagoseagle as a friend

One of the comments I keep seeing being raised by the players in post match interviews, is the simple clear messages given to them by RH. PV spoke eloquently about what he expected of the players, but from the comments it seems the players were not clear enough in his direction. Watching some recent games, Roy is very clear and direct in his instructions. A case of K.I.S.S - keep it simple, stupid!

I agree with the comment about PV wanting a slow build up from the back. Some of our players don't have the pass and move skill required to make this effective. And it looked as though they were petrified of making mistakes, which didn't leave them the freedom to play.

Roy has them playing more direct and higher tempo, playing to the strengths of the like of Eze and Zaha - direct running at defenders, and causing them havoc.

I hope Roy continues with the non-fear football next year. I would like us to bring in another couple of young bright stars, and let some of the older players take a step back.
